Iqbal Khan doesn't like partying

The actor says that post his marriage, parties just mean nothing but a social obligation

He is one of the most sought after small screen faces but he is keeping a low profile these days.

In fact, Iqbal Khan's appearances at the party circuit have decreased big time. But spot him on the sets and it is apparent that this happy-go-lucky guy who loved party hopping once has toned down a lot.

Ask him the reason and he winks, "I believe I have a life beyond my work. When I am spending most of the time on the sets shooting, the few hours I get off it, belongs to my family. So, I prefer to stay away from my parties."

Flashback to a year ago and this actor was omnipresent in most parties, TV dos and even Hollywood movie premieres!

"Well, I was not married then. Now, I am happily married. We go for parties if it's a social obligation, otherwise we try our best to avoid it. I am game for movie premieres, because I am  a movie buff," he adds.

Iqbal chose to make his comeback with Choona Hai Aasmaan a few months after quitting Balaji Telefilms. Has he left the show to be a part of Waaris?

"No. I quit Choona Hai Aasmaan and later I got the offer for Waaris. I did not leave it because I had to join Waaris," he says.

Iqbal was very unhappy with the way the show was treated by the channel.

"The show started off really well and it really had good content. But, channel did not do any publicity at all. To add to the woes, the time slot was altered suddenly which hampered the show. I was not happy with the treatment meted out to the show. So I preferred to leave," he ends.
